Behavior Revised: November 27, 2013 Psychotherapy, counseling or treatment takes place within a trusted and confidential relationship in which the benefit of the client or patient is of primary importance. The quality and competence provided to the consumer by a professional is a critical element. To help guide professionals and consumers, there are ethical principles in which professionals may be required to adhere to as a condition of licensure, a mandate of state law or legal precedent (case law).
